Eco2Life green household cleaner wins Good Housekeeping award

by Simon 10. November 2011 12:00
 Eco2Life, maker of green household cleaning products, has been awarded The Good Housekeeping Institute Seal for its Multi-Surface Cleaner, showing that it has been tested and approved by one of the most recognised consumer bodies in the market today.

Good Housekeeping magazine has been testing products now for over 100 years since setting up its Experiment Station in 1902, to decide which products met its approval and therefore could be accepted for advertising.

The magazine offered "an Inflexible Contract Between the Publisher and Each Subscriber"pledging a "money-back guarantee on the reliability of every advertisement printed in the magazine"; a pledge which is still in place today.
